10.4.1 Moment of Inertia Ratio Setting Range
A load with moment of inertia ratio (Pn103) more than the existing maximum value 10,000% may be connected
to a direct-drive motor. Accordingly, the upper limit of Pn103 is increased to 20,000%.
* Used when the software version is 32 or later.
10.4.2 Adaptation to Single-turn Data Absolute Encoder
A single-turn data absolute encoder is mounted to SGMCS direct-drive servomotor as standard.
The machine configuration with a SGMCS servomotor does not require harmonic gear, etc. so that the servomo-
tor can be connected directly to a load. Therefore, for its absolute value detecting system, the load-end absolute
value can be obtained by measuring only the angle of motor shaft.
In this case, the encoder multi-turn data is not required and no backup battery is required.
(With a single-turn data absolute encoder, the multi-turn data is always set to “0.”)
• Single-turn data absolute encoder model: UTSB-B
